How you'll contribute
- Implements treatment plan developed by supervising therapist using appropriate modalities.
- Seeks consultation as necessary.
- Monitors patient responses to the treatment plan.
- Regularly communicates patient progress and possible goal revisions to the physical therapist.
- Documents services provided and patient response/progress.
- Educates the patient and family/caregiver about patient deficits.
- Assists with patient discharge planning.
- Provides information regarding appropriate selection/use of adaptive equipment and community support programs.

What We Are Looking For
Under the supervision of a Physical Therapist, provides physical therapy services to patients needing to develop, recover and maintain physical mobility/function.
- Associate's degree required.
- Graduate of a PhAC program or equivalent.
- Licensed Physical Therapist Assistant in the state of KY.
- Basic Life Support (BLS) certification.
- Requires critical thinking skills, decisive judgment and the ability to work with minimal supervision.
- Must be able to work in a stressful environment and take appropriate action.
